A 43-year-old man, goes by the initial A, had been arrested by police for his act of vengeance against a neighbour’s dog, reported Kumparan.

It was said that the incident happened on Monday (12th August) at Tangerang, Indonesia, where A shot the dog with an air rifle four times at a close range, killing the dog. The man allegedly brazenly did so in plain sight of the children in the neighbourhood.

The owner of the dog, a man named Titus, was not at home at the time of the shooting. His sister-in-law, on the other hand, confronted A soon after the shooting, but she was allegedly threatened after he pointed the rifle at her.

A’s outrageous action was then reported by Titus to the Tangerang Police on the next day. He was soon apprehended by the police later that evening and was taken in for questioning. According to police, the reason why he shot the dog was because it made his wife and child fall off a bike by barking at them.

“His wife and child fell off the bike because they thought that the dog was going to chase after them,” stated Tangerang Police Chief Sabilul Alif.

However, it was clear that the dog, named Beedo, couldn’t have chased after them as it was tied to a tree.

Animal abuse is not generally considered as a serious offense in Indonesia. Under the Criminal Code, animal abuse that leads to the death of the animal is a crime punishable by up to only nine months’ imprisonment, as well as a minuscule IDR300 (RM0.08) fine.

However, the police have hinted that A may be charged with unlawful use of a firearm, which carries more severe penalties.
